Melite Civitas Romana Project: preliminary results from GPR survey |
|---|
| Brown R., Cardona D., De Giorgi L., Leucci G., Lowe B., Persico R., Tanasi D., Wilkinson A. |
- Abstract:
- Ground-penetrating radar mapping allows for a three-dimensional analysis of archaeological features within the context of landscape studies. The method s ability to measure the intensity of radar reflections from deep in the ground can produce images and maps of buried features not visible on the surface. A study was conducted in some areas near the Domus Romana in Rabat (Malta) in order to investigate the buried archaeological structures. The ground-penetrating radar analysis showed them to be anomalies likely associated to archaeological remains.
